Abstract
Terms of process conditions such as H2/CO ratio, space velocity, pressure, and temperature and their effects on the Fischer-Tropsch product model were studied using a statistical approach. The effect of the operating parameters and the interaction between them and, the product models, were investigated. The models that can predict the reaction's product were determined. Through these models, the optimal conditions can be adjusted so that the most optimal product can be obtained. The maximum optimal product for oil, wax and water are 16.473(g), 33.572(g) and 40.285(g), respectively. Also, the most effective interactions for products are H2/CO ratio and space velocity.
